61st Cannes Film Festival - Palme d'Or Award Winners

French director Laurent Cantet's Entre les Murs (The Class) won the Palme d'Or award at the 61st Cannes Film Festival.

Benicio Del Toro receive the best actor award for his portrayal of Ernesto 'Che' Guevara in Steven Soderbergh's Che: The Argentine & Guerrilla, and Sandra Corveloni won the best actress for her work as an overworked mother in Brazilian film - Linha de Passe (Line of Passage) - set in Sao Paulo.

Turkey's filmmaker Nuri Bilge Ceylan won the Best Director award for his film - Three Monkeys, a dark tale of family secrets.

Steven Soderbergh's Che: The Argentine & Guerrilla @ Cannes Film Festival

Steven Soderbergh's Che: The Argentine and Guerrilla premiere at the 61st edition of Cannes Film Festival. The Argentine and Guerrilla are two-part, biography films about Ernesto 'Che' Guevara and based on Jon Lee Anderson's Che Guevara: A Revolutionary Life novel.



Synopsis of The Argentine: Che Guevara and a band of Cuban exiles (led by Fidel Castro) reach the Cuban shore from Mexico in 1956. Within two years they mobilized popular support and an army and toppled the US-friendly regime of dictator Fulgencio Batista.



Synopsis of Guerilla: Biographical film on the latter years of Che Guevara, a controversial South American revolutionary who was murdered by the Bolivian army in 1967.

Susanne Bier's Things We Lost In The Fire

RR Watch: Filmmaker Susanne Bier

Things We Lost In The Fire is Danish director Susanne Bier's first American film, and stars academy award winners Benicio Del Toro and Halle Berry.
